A little about me
My name’s Jeff Goins, and I’m an author, blogger, and speaker. I believe words make a difference and great ideas can change the world.
After working for seven years in the nonprofit world as a marketing and communications director, I now write and speak full-time. I’m also a husband and new dad and travel quite a bit, so life is always interesting.
An avid user of social media since 2006, I’ve helped train thousands of communicators to tell their stories online. Through my blog, online courses, and live events, I challenge people to make their messages matter and help them connect with their audiences.
As a Christian, my faith is an integral part of my life; however, I speak for a variety of audiences, including businesses, schools, conferences, churches, and nonprofit organizations. My speaking topics vary from writing and and marketing to leadership and making a difference in the world.
In 2011 and 2012, my blog was voted one of the “Top 10 Blogs on Writing” by WritetoDone.com, and my writing has been featured on some of the most popular blogs on the Internet, including Copyblogger, Problogger, and Zen Habits (voted by TIME Magazine as one of the top 50 websites of 2008).
My first book, Wrecked: When a Broken World Slams into Your Comfortable Life, was just released in August, 2012. It spent two weeks in the Top 50 Books list on Amazon.com and has already gone into a second printing, selling over 20,000 copies in a matter of months. I also self-published an eBook, called You Are a Writer (So Start Acting Like One), which was an Amazon Best Seller.
